Which Exam Papers Does Our 11 Plus Tuition Prepare Students for?
Students aiming for a place at The King’s School, Kesteven and Grantham Girls’ School, take the Lincolnshire Consortium of Grammar Schools 11 Plus exam. It is administered by the GL Assessment and consists of 2 papers. One paper assesses your child’s performance in Verbal Reasoning, and the other evaluates performance in Nonverbal and Spatial Reasoning.

Grammar School Near Grantham, Lincolnshire (11 Plus Test Format)
- Students aiming for a place in Grammar Schools in and around Grantham take the Lincolnshire Consortium of Grammar Schools 11 Plus, organised by the GL Assessment.
- It consists of 2 papers. One is Verbal Reasoning, lasting 50 minutes; the second is Non-Verbal Reasoning and Spatial Reasoning, lasting 40 minutes.
- Both papers include multiple-choice questions.
